Q: How does the Routewise driver-assignment heuristic handle tie-breaks?

A: Deterministically. Candidates with equal scores are ordered by anonymized driver token, not raw ID, so assignment order leaks nothing about account age or volume. Scores use only trip-local signals; no cross-tenant data enters the function. Inputs are logged hashed, retained 14 days. Overrides require a signed dispatch role and are audited. The threat model, data-flow diagram, and audit query examples are published on the internal heuristic review page.

operations page: https://confluence.lumicsys.internal/projects/display/projects/display

# Break-Glass Access — InvoForge Renderer

Plugin authors normally interact with the InvoForge PDF renderer through the sandboxed plugin API only. Break-glass access exists solely for incidents where a malformed plugin corrupts the render queue and the sandbox cannot be reached. Request approval from the on-call steward first; all break-glass sessions are logged and reviewed within 24 hours. Once approval is granted, unlock the emergency console using the recovery passphrase that appears immediately below.

recovery phrase for yawif-hahif: druys-kelius-ralax-raliel

Context: Ardenfell line margins slipped three points over two quarters. Drivers: input steel costs, aggressive discounting at the Westmoor branch, and a stale price book. Proposal: uplift list prices four percent, tighten discount authority to regional level, sunset the two lowest-margin SKUs. Risk: volume loss at Halverton accounts, estimated under two percent. Decision requested at Thursday's review. Modelling assumptions are in the appendix pack. The commercial reasoning leadership wants kept close is noted directly below.

board note of tajop-yajof: The finance team signed off on a budget of $77.6 million for Project Pramir.

## Tuning

The receipt mailer (Almsgate) batches donation receipts and sends through the Thornquay relay. On-call: if the queue backs up, resist the urge to crank batch size — the relay rate-limits per connection, and bigger batches just mean bigger retries. Scale worker count first, then shorten the flush interval. Dedupe window must stay longer than the retry horizon or donors get duplicate receipts, which generates tickets. All knobs live in one place and are read at worker start. Current production values follow.

tuning table, kajop-yafof:
QUOTAS = {
    "wenath": 10,
    "ulaael": 5,
}